xref: /illumos-gate/usr/src/lib/libvmmapi/Makefile (revision aee33e58f237f0d3cfeab24295f491937f0f7c79)
1bf21cd93STycho Nightingale#
2bf21cd93STycho Nightingale# This file and its contents are supplied under the terms of the
3bf21cd93STycho Nightingale# Common Development and Distribution License ("CDDL"), version 1.0.
4bf21cd93STycho Nightingale# You may only use this file in accordance with the terms of version
5bf21cd93STycho Nightingale# 1.0 of the CDDL.
6bf21cd93STycho Nightingale#
7bf21cd93STycho Nightingale# A full copy of the text of the CDDL should have accompanied this
8bf21cd93STycho Nightingale# source.  A copy of the CDDL is also available via the Internet at
9bf21cd93STycho Nightingale# http://www.illumos.org/license/CDDL.
10bf21cd93STycho Nightingale#
11bf21cd93STycho Nightingale
12bf21cd93STycho Nightingale#
13bf21cd93STycho Nightingale# Copyright 2013 Pluribus Networks Inc.
14bf21cd93STycho Nightingale#
15bf21cd93STycho Nightingale
16bf21cd93STycho Nightingaleinclude		../Makefile.lib
17bf21cd93STycho Nightingale
18bf21cd93STycho NightingaleHDRS =		vmmapi.h
19bf21cd93STycho Nightingale
20bf21cd93STycho NightingaleHDRDIR =	common
21bf21cd93STycho Nightingale
224c87aefeSPatrick MooneyCHECKHDRS =
234c87aefeSPatrick Mooney
24bf21cd93STycho Nightingale$(BUILD64)SUBDIRS += $(MACH64)
25bf21cd93STycho Nightingale
26bf21cd93STycho Nightingaleall:=		TARGET= all
27bf21cd93STycho Nightingaleinstall:=	TARGET= install
28bf21cd93STycho Nightingaleclean:=	TARGET= clean
29bf21cd93STycho Nightingaleclobber:=	TARGET= clobber
30bf21cd93STycho Nightingale_msg:=		TARGET= _msg
31bf21cd93STycho Nightingale
32bf21cd93STycho Nightingale.KEEP_STATE:
33bf21cd93STycho Nightingale
34*aee33e58SPatrick Mooneyall install clean clobber: $(SUBDIRS)
35bf21cd93STycho Nightingale
36bf21cd93STycho Nightingale# install rule for install_h target
37bf21cd93STycho Nightingale
38bf21cd93STycho Nightingaleinstall_h: $(ROOTHDRS)
39bf21cd93STycho Nightingale
40bf21cd93STycho Nightingalecheck: $(CHECKHDRS)
41bf21cd93STycho Nightingale
42bf21cd93STycho Nightingale_msg: $(MSGSUBDIRS)
43bf21cd93STycho Nightingale
44bf21cd93STycho Nightingale$(SUBDIRS): FRC
45bf21cd93STycho Nightingale	cd $@; pwd; $(MAKE) CW_NO_SHADOW=true __GNUC= $(TARGET)
46bf21cd93STycho Nightingale
47bf21cd93STycho NightingaleFRC:
48bf21cd93STycho Nightingale
49bf21cd93STycho Nightingaleinclude ../Makefile.targ
50bf21cd93STycho Nightingaleinclude ../../Makefile.msg.targ
51